Plot Analysis Summary

A grieving deli owner forms a vigilante group to combat rising crime, escalating from neighborhood patrols to ruthless assassination and political ambition.

Shadows of the City

The film opens with rising crime in Philadelphia following the 1963 assassination. After a violent car ramming kills John's unborn child and his mother is mugged, John decides to take matters into his own hands.

The Vigilante Rise

John and police officer Vince form the PNP to combat local criminals. They gain media attention and public support, but racial tensions surface when John's bias is exposed during a suspect handover.

Blood and Betrayal

Vince is murdered by Eldorado's gang, devastating the PNP and triggering John's rage. John retaliates by violently clearing a criminal park, leading to his arrest and a secret deal with the Police Commissioner.

Grenade Justice

Empowered by the Commissioner's tacit permission, John assassinates Eldorado from a rooftop using a grenade. He wins the councilman election, and the neighborhood is finally secured from crime.

A Safer Tomorrow

Crime vanishes from the streets as the PNP successfully establishes order. The film concludes with children playing safely in the park, symbolizing the lasting impact of John's ruthless campaign.
